    Nemesis Master ReShade - Ultimate Edition - Final!

    All 4 presets have been revised. Better quality, performance, and simply the most advanced ReShade for RE2 remake!


    INSTALLATION

    Copy everything from the "Main files" folder to your main RE2 folder.
    (Where re2.exe is located)

    IN-GAME BRIGHTNESS SETTINGS

    Max brightness = Slider all the way to the right
    Min brightness = Slider all the way to the left (for true blacks)
    Brightness = In the middle

    IMPORTANT! Disable the Film Noise via the in-game graphics options.

    There are 4 presets included: Raccoon City, Umbrella, STARS Edition, Wesker's Choice

    Open the GUI with the Home key and make a selection.

    Play your game.

    Controller and Gamepad Issues


    1. Rename "dxgi.dll" to "d3d11.dll" or "d3d12.dll"
    2. Launch RE2 while Steam is closed (I used Fluffymanager)

    Sometimes this bug will occur, as it depends on the game and other variables.

    (Thanks to BLAKE411 for reporting the bug and solution)
